What Matters Most
First offense vs. repeat offense changes the legal landscape entirely. A first-time DUI in most states is a misdemeanor with $1,500-5,000 in legal fees; a second offense can escalate to felony charges with costs exceeding $10,000.
Pro Tip
Hire an attorney who practices in the exact court where your case will be heard. Judges, prosecutors, and plea bargain norms vary from courthouse to courthouse — local knowledge is invaluable.
Common Mistake
Assuming a public defender will achieve the same outcome as a private DUI attorney. Public defenders handle 50-100+ cases simultaneously; a private attorney with 5-10 active cases gives each one significantly more attention.
Best Time to Buy
DUI arrests spike during holiday weekends and summer months. Courts are typically backlogged 4-8 weeks after major holidays — hiring an attorney quickly after an arrest secures earlier court dates.
DUI Lawyer Cost: Baltimore vs State & National Average
| Category | Baltimore | Maryland Avg | National Avg |
|---|---|---|---|
| Average cost | $3,935 | $3,740 | $3,250 |
| Low estimate | $1,816 | $2,805 | $2,438 |
| High estimate | $6,053 | $4,862 | $4,225 |
